<a id='GBS.PA31.w.0.0.0'></a><p class='gtxt_body' style='text-align:center;' id='para.48.0.0.box.850.414.315.34.q.101'>CONCLUSIONS</p>
</div>
<div id='block.48.1.0.box.137.586.1750.337.q.101' class='gtxt_body' style='margin-bottom: 1.5em;'>
<a id='GBS.PA31.w.1.0.0'></a><p class='gtxt_body' style='text-indent:1em;' id='para.48.1.0.box.137.586.1750.337.q.101'>Leaders in climatology and economics are in agreement that a climatic change is taking place and that it has already caused major economic problems throughout the world. As it becomes more apparent to the nations around the world that the current trend is indeed a long-term reality, new alignments will be made among nations to insure a secure supply of food resources. Assessing the impact of climatic change on major nations will, in the future, occupy a major portion of the Intelligence Community&#39;s</p>
</div>
<div id='block.48.2.0.box.136.939.113.30.q.101' class='gtxt_body' style='margin-bottom: 1.5em;'>
<a id='GBS.PA31.w.2.0.0'></a><p class='gtxt_body' id='para.48.2.0.box.136.939.113.30.q.101'>assets.</p>
</div>
<div id='block.48.3.0.box.133.1051.1751.397.q.101' class='gtxt_body' style='margin-bottom: 1.5em;'>
<a id='GBS.PA31.w.3.0.0'></a><p class='gtxt_body' style='text-indent:1em;' id='para.48.3.0.box.133.1051.1751.397.q.101'>Climatology is a budding science that has only recently given promise of fruition. Classical climatology was occupied with the archiving of evidence. Until 1968 very little was accomplished in this science toward defining casual relationships. During the last two years climatologists have made substantial progress in the development of methodologies and techniques in forecasting climatic changes. Recent developments in climatology have shown extensive promise toward providing seasonal forecasting. In the near future it may be possible to provide forecasts in the realm of one to five years.</p>
</div>
<div id='block.48.4.0.box.133.1521.1751.452.q.101' class='gtxt_body' style='margin-bottom: 1.5em;'>
<a id='GBS.PA31.w.4.0.0'></a><p class='gtxt_body' style='text-indent:1em;' id='para.48.4.0.box.133.1521.1751.452.q.101'>The function of research within the Agency has been directed at defining the relationship of climatology to the intelligence problems. It is increasingly evident that the Intelligence Community must understand the magnitude of international threats which occur as a function of climatic change. These methodologies are necessary to forewarn us of the economic and political collapse of nations caused by a worldwide failure in food production. In addition, methodologies are also necessary to project and assess a nation&#39;s propensity to initiate militarily large-scale migrations of their people as has been the case for the last 4,000 years.</p>
</div>
<div id='block.48.5.0.box.129.2045.1757.327.q.101' class='gtxt_body'>
<a id='GBS.PA31.w.5.0.0'></a><p class='gtxt_body' style='text-indent:1em;' id='para.48.5.0.box.129.2045.1757.327.q.101'>Though the issues are important, the United States has a limited capability in climatic forecasting. The government expends over $150 million annually on short-range weather forecasting, but only a minimum of direct dollars on climatic forecasting. Only a few academic centers in the United States are engaged in training personnel in this field, which suggests we have a limited chance of solving the Intelligence Community&#39;s problem unless decisive action is taken.</p>
